Transaction 966d24babeada6bcba5960c775c1e29f0d00a6a033d24f774448381a795ff7fc
1 Input
1 Output
-
966d24babeada6bcba5960c775c1e29f0d00a6a033d24f774448381a795ff7fc:0
- value
- 159700
- script pubkey
- OP_0 OP_PUSHBYTES_20 0f631be2a5d760df07a176cace1abeb5e4da54cb
- address
- bc1qpa33hc496asd7papwm9vux47khjd54xt3kfelg